CLI Agent研究笔记——什么是CLI Agent
在 AI 时代,各种智能工具层出不穷。但你可能不知道,有一类工具正在悄悄改变我们使用电脑的方式——它就是 CLI Agent。今天,我想和你聊聊,为什么说 CLI Agent 不仅仅是程序员的专属工具,更是普通人实现能力跃迁的黄金机会。
在 AI 时代,各种智能工具层出不穷。但你可能不知道,有一类工具正在悄悄改变我们使用电脑的方式——它就是 CLI Agent。今天,我想和你聊聊,为什么说 CLI Agent 不仅仅是程序员的专属工具,更是普通人实现能力跃迁的黄金机会。
先从最基础的说起:什么是 CLI?
在讲 CLI Agent 之前,我们得先搞清楚一个基础概念:CLI 到底是什么。
那个黑色窗口
你可能见过程序员面前那个黑底白字的窗口,看起来很神秘,里面全是代码在滚动。那个东西,就叫做"终端"或"命令行"(Command Line Interface,简称 CLI)。
和我们平时用的软件不同,CLI 不是用鼠标点点点,而是通过输入文字命令来操作电脑。比如:
-
想打开一个文件夹?输入
cd 文件夹名
-
想创建一个新文件?输入
touch 文件名
-
想查看网络状态?输入
ping
www.baidu.com
听起来是不是有点麻烦?为什么要用文字命令,而不是直接鼠标点击呢?
CLI 和普通软件的本质区别
这就要说到 CLI 和普通软件的根本差异了:
普通软件(比如微信、浏览器、Word)的特点是:
-
功能是固定的,界面上有什么按钮,你就能做什么事
-
设计者决定了你能做什么、不能做什么
-
有明确的功能边界
CLI 的特点是:
-
像电脑的"万能遥控器"
-
可以操作电脑的几乎所有功能
-
只要你知道命令,几乎没有做不到的事
打个比方:普通软件就像一个专门的工具——扳手只能拧螺丝,锤子只能敲钉子。而 CLI 就像一个工具箱,里面有成百上千种工具,只要你知道怎么用,几乎可以完成所有任务。
关键点在于:普通软件有边界,CLI 几乎没有边界。
为什么 AI + CLI 会这么强大?
现在你应该能理解了:
- AI 懂人话:你不需要记住复杂的命令,只要告诉 AI 你想做什么
- CLI 能干所有事:几乎能操作电脑的任何功能
- AI + CLI 的组合 = 你用人话指挥 AI,AI 通过 CLI 帮你操作电脑
这意味着什么?理论上,你可以用自然语言,让 AI 帮你完成电脑上的任何任务。
这就是 CLI Agent 的威力所在。
CLI Agent 不只是编程工具
说到这里,你可能会想:"这听起来很厉害,但好像都是程序员在用吧?"
现状确实如此
目前市面上的主流工具(ClaudeCode、Codex、Gemini CLI),确实都聚焦在编程领域
这也难怪,编程场景最适合自动化,程序员也是最早尝鲜的人群。
但本质上,CLI Agent 是通用 Agent 的骨架
让我们换个角度思考:CLI Agent 的核心能力是什么?
AI 大脑(思考)+ 命令行身躯(行动)+ MCP(感知和操作外部世界)
这个结构,其实是通用 Agent 的基础形态:
- 大脑:AI 理解你的需求,做出决策
- 身躯:通过 CLI 执行各种操作
- 感知与操作:通过 MCP(Model Context Protocol)连接外部工具和数据源
这套结构,完全可以应用到任何领域。
无限的潜力:任何基于电脑的任务都可以被 CLI Agent 驱动
想一想,除了编程,你在电脑上还做什么?
- 写作:生成文章、编辑文档、排版
- 制作表格:数据整理、自动生成图表
- 处理图片:批量重命名、格式转换、压缩
- 整理文件:自动分类、归档、清理重复文件
- 数据分析:处理 Excel、生成报告
- 沟通交流:自动发邮件、整理会议记录
这些本质上都是在「操作电脑」。
而 CLI 几乎能操作电脑的一切。那么,任何基于电脑的生产型任务,理论上都可以被 CLI Agent 驱动。
CLI Agent 不只是编程工具,它是一个通用的 AI 生产力工具。
普通人的机会:掌握 CLI Agent 实现能力跃迁
说到这里,重点来了:为什么普通人应该学习使用 CLI Agent?
传统模式的限制
在传统模式下,一个人的能力是有天花板的:
1. 你只能做你会做的事
-
不会 Python?那就做不了数据分析
-
不会 PS?那就处理不了图片
-
不会编程?那就自动化不了重复任务
2. 学习新技能需要大量时间
-
学一门编程语言,至少几个月
-
学一个专业软件,至少几周
-
时间和精力都是有限的
3. 重复性工作消耗精力
-
每天手动整理文件
-
每周手动生成报表
-
每月手动汇总数据
4. 能力边界 = 你的知识边界
-
你不知道的,就做不到
-
你不会的,就得求人
-
你的时间精力,决定了你的产出上限
学习 CLI Agent 后:边界消失
现在,想象一下有了 CLI Agent 之后:
1. 知识边界消失:AI 知道你不知道的
-
想分析销售数据找出规律?不需要学 Excel 高级函数,告诉 AI 你想看什么趋势
-
想批量处理照片加水印、调色、压缩?不需要学 PS,告诉 AI 你想要的效果
-
想把重复性工作自动化?不需要学编程,告诉 AI 你每次都做哪些步骤
2. 技能边界消失:CLI 执行你不会的
-
AI 把你的需求翻译成命令
-
命令行自动执行复杂操作
-
你不需要成为专家,就能完成专家级的工作
3. 时间边界消失:自动化重复任务
-
写一次指令,无限次重复使用
-
原本 1 小时的工作,1 分钟完成
-
把时间用在更有价值的事情上
4. 个人能力被无限放大
-
你可以做你以前做不到的事
-
你可以快速完成以前很慢的事
-
你可以自动化以前重复的事
本质:从执行者变成指挥者
掌握 CLI Agent,不是让你变成全能专家。
而是让你能够指挥一个全能助手。
你的角色从「执行者」变成「指挥者」:
-
以前:你要学会每个工具,亲手执行每个步骤
-
现在:你只需要清楚目标,AI 帮你规划和执行
门槛其实没那么高
你可能会担心:"这听起来很高级,我能学会吗?"
好消息是:门槛真的没那么高。
你需要的只是:
- 会提问:能清楚描述你想做什么
- 会描述需求:能把任务拆解成步骤(AI 也能帮你)
- 在使用中学习:不需要先学会所有命令,边用边学
而且,AI 会把你的自然语言需求翻译成命令。你甚至不需要记住复杂的命令行语法——AI 就是你和命令行之间的翻译官。
更重要的是,你会在使用过程中自然学习:
-
看到 AI 生成的命令,你会逐渐理解它们的含义
-
重复使用某些命令,你会慢慢记住它们
-
遇到问题时,AI 会解释给你听
这是一种在实践中学习的方式,比死记硬背效率高得多。
总结:抓住 AI 时代的新机会
我们正处在一个特殊的时间点:
- CLI Agent 是通用 Agent 的基础形态:它不只是编程工具,而是可以扩展到任何领域的通用生产力工具
- 技术正在成熟:AI 能力越来越强,工具越来越完善
- 普通人的机会:掌握 CLI Agent,可以实现个人能力的跃迁
现在入场,正当其时。
你不需要成为程序员,也不需要成为技术专家。你只需要:
-
理解 CLI Agent 的潜力
-
学会如何与 AI 沟通你的需求
-
在实践中不断探索和学习
AI 时代,会提问的人,将比会执行的人更有价值。而 CLI Agent,正是帮助你从执行者转变为指挥者的关键工具。
别让这个机会溜走。现在就开始尝试吧。
你准备好开始探索 CLI Agent 了吗?
AI声明:
大纲:我、claude-sonnet-4.5
内容:claude-sonnet-4.5
配图:NanoBanana
审核:我,gpt-5
更多推荐
所有评论(0)